Output 66e5aa9bf05981e90fc995ed73667befd332ddc8486fabde36aef36efd36ca32:29

value
75270
script pubkey
OP_0 OP_PUSHBYTES_20 bae48bf0663fa7d6ba7ebbd6e0dd401331f637dd
address
bc1qhtjghurx87nadwn7h0twph2qzvclvd7aads0w3
transaction
66e5aa9bf05981e90fc995ed73667befd332ddc8486fabde36aef36efd36ca32
confirmations
2369
spent
true